Job description

Job Details

Job DetailsJob Location: Worcester, MA 01605Position Type: Full TimeSalary Range: $65,000.00 - $72,000.00 SalaryJob Category: Health Care

Simply Dental is seeking an experienced Office Manager to oversee the daily operations of our patient-focused orthodontic practice. You’ll be joining an experienced team in a well-established practice with strong systems and operational support already in place.

This role plays a key leadership position within the practice and works closely with the Dentist, clinical team, and leadership to support schedule efficiency, treatment starts, patient experience, and overall practice performance.

This role has a set schedule working our of two of our offices in Greater Worcester, MA.

Schedule: Monday - Friday 7:45 am - 5 pm

Responsibilities
  • Oversee day-to-day operations of theoffice to ensure an organized, efficient, and patient-centered environment
  • Lead and support front office, treatment coordination, and administrative team members while fostering a positive, collaborative, and high-performing team culture
  • Manage and optimize theschedule to support efficient patient flow, maximize provider productivity, and create a seamless patient experience across consultations, adjustment appointments, emergencies, and retention visits
  • Support new patient consultation flow and treatment start goals by partnering closely with the Treatment Coordinator and Dentist to ensure a best-in-class patient experience
  • Oversee insurance verification, billing processes, and patient financial communication to ensure accuracy, transparency, and a positive patient experience
  • Run and review key practice reports to monitor scheduling efficiency, production, collections, treatment starts, case acceptance, and overall office performance
  • Review and confirm employee timecards, hours worked, and PTO to ensure accurate payroll submission
  • Coach and support team performance, helping maintain accountability, consistency, and exceptional customer service standards throughout the office
  • Collaborate closely with the Dentist and leadership team to support office goals, patient satisfaction, and overall practice growth
  • Participate in weekly and monthly meetings to review KPIs, discuss operational opportunities, and stay aligned on practice goals

This is an opportunity to step into a leadership role within a well-run, team-oriented orthodontic practice where your impact will directly contribute to both the patient experience and overall success of the office.

Full-time Benefits

We recognize that taking care of our team is just as important as taking care of our patients. That’s why we offer a comprehensive benefits package, including:

  • Health insurance starting on your first day of employment
  • Vision insurance
  • Paid vacation time
  • Paid holidays
  • Paid sick time
  • Dental and orthodontic benefits
  • 401(k) retirement plan with employer contribution
  • Consistent, set schedule (no weekends!)
Qualifications
  • Prior management experience is required
  • Hands-on experience with dental insurance processes, billing, and patient financial coordination is preferred
  • Proven ability to lead and support front office and administrative teams in a fast-paced environment
  • Experience managing HR-related matters within the office, including timecards, PTO tracking, and team accountability
  • Strong organizational, communication, and problem-solving skills
  • Experience managing provider schedules and supporting efficient patient flow in a high-volume practice setting is preferred
  • Ability to review and interpret practice performance reports, including production, collections, treatment starts, scheduling efficiency, and case acceptance metrics
  • Experience with orthodontic/dental practice management software preferred
